If true, would suggest that the town has now fallen under insurgent control. Worrying > Initial reports, again unconfimed, suggest that the seaport and airport has fallen under the control of ASJW. Mozambican military (FADM) appear to be engaged in a counterterrorism operation to reclaim the fallen locality > ASWJ’s offensive on Mocimboa da Praia is very similar to that launched by ISIS affiliates’ in Sheikh Zuwaid (Egypt); Ben Guerdane (Tunisia) & Qandala (Somalia). While black standard was raised in these towns – denoting their capture – they were all liberated from militant control This was confirmed by the Mozambican Police which told China.org that indeed there had been an attack in the coastal town and said: > Today, at 4:30 am, criminals attacked the headquarters town of Mocimboa da Praia. They attacked the barracks of the Defense and Security Forces and hoisted their flag in the village. Efforts are currently underway to restore order and public security to the city according to Mozambican authorities.
